Pinto beans protein
Pinto beans are an excellent source of protein, which is essential for building and repairing muscle tissue. A 1/2 cup (127 g) serving of pinto beans contains 7 grams of protein, making it an excellent choice for vegetarians and vegans who may be looking for plant-based sources of protein.
Pinto beans fiber
Pinto beans are an excellent source of fiber, which is important for maintaining a healthy digestive system. A 1/2 cup (127 g) serving of pinto beans contains 6 grams of fiber, which is about 21% of the recommended daily intake.

5. Are there any potential risks of eating pinto beans?
Some people may have difficulty digesting beans, which can cause gas, bloating, and other digestive issues. It's also important to note that raw or undercooked pinto beans contain a natural toxin called lectin, which can be harmful if ingested in large amounts. However, this toxin is destroyed during the cooking process, so it's generally safe to consume properly cooked pinto beans.
